Does capital punishment deter?

Type Journal Article - African Security Review
Title Does capital punishment deter?
Author(s)
Volume 11
Issue 2
Publication (Day/Month/Year) 2002
Page numbers 89-92
URL http://dx.doi.org/10.1080/10246029.2002.9628135

Related studies

»